    Hi,

    I am a US Citizen and have recently entered a marriage with an immigrant that is currently out of status. We are currently going through the green card process with our lawyer and have just sent in all the necessary paperwork to immigration services.

    My wife's mother is currently in Russia and would like to come to the US as a temporary vistor to see her daughter. If the mom applies for a visitors visa, can this have a negative impact on our green card process?

    My concern is that when the mother applies to come to the US, the consultant will see that her daughter is currently out of status and perhaps this can trigger some further investigation into our marriage, or stall the whole process altogether.

    Any feedback would be much appreciated...can this happen? Perhaps I’m just over thinking this...

            It is very difficult to make guesses about an applicant's chances based on the limited information they provide on the forum.

            The risk you mentioned about your spouse's currently illegal status is definitely valid. So if it is not an emergency do not invite her mother.

            The other option is to go in for a paid consultation with a immigration attorney with your spouse's complete file.
